Rinsing hair in rice water is a traditional beauty treatment popular in many regions of Asia. Having gained attention online, this alternative beauty remedy is now popular across the world.

What is the disadvantage of rice water in hair?

Scalp Irritation: Leaving rice water in your hair for too long can cause irritation or an allergic reaction on your scalp, especially if you have sensitive skin. This may result in redness, itching, or flaking.

Do Japanese girls wash their hair every day?

The majority of people in Japan washed their hair at least once a day as revealed in a survey conducted in September 2022. The largest share, almost 63 percent, of respondents stated that they washed their hair everyday in the evening.

How many times do Japanese take a shower?

A warm, relaxing bath can relieve the feelings of tiredness at the end of the day. Rinnai conducted a nationwide survey, aimed at 50 people in each of Japan's 47 prefectures, and found that 53% of people “soak in the bath every day in winter.” Meanwhile, 17% stated they “shower every day” rather than taking a bath.

What happens if you leave rice water in your hair for too long?

Should I leave rice water in my hair overnight? No, leaving rice water in your hair overnight can do more harm than good. A too-long treatment is likely to cause protein overload, resulting in stiff hair. A rice water treatment of no longer than 20 minutes is recommended.

What is the Chinese secret for hair growth?

He Shou Wu contains a compound known as emodin, which increases mitochondrial respiration (the cells ability to produce ATP). Hair loss has been associated with a depletion of ATP and supporting its production with He Shou Wu may be one way it helps to promote hair growth.

Do I use conditioner after rice water?

Do you follow up on a rice water rinse with a conditioner? No, if you're just rinsing the hair with rice water, there is no need for a conditioner after. But if you are using a rice water hair mask for more than 10 minutes, do follow it up with a deep hydration conditioner to introduce moisture back into your tresses.

What are the disadvantages of rice water for hair growth?

Some people may find that rice water products actually dry their hair out, leading to damaged hair down the line, rather than making it shinier or stronger. "Because of the starches, (rice water) can actually pull water out of the hair," Lipner says, "and that can damage the hair."

What ethnicity has the healthiest hair?

Asian hair is by far the thickest of all hair types – 80 - 120 µm in diameter. Because of its extra diameter, it is also the strongest, and most resistant to damage.
